Navigating Mental Wellness: Practical Tips for Everyday Life
Wiki Article
Prioritizing mental health is crucial in today's fast-paced world. Incorporating mindfulness practices like yoga into your daily routine can significantly impact your outlook. Creating healthy boundaries with work and social interactions is also essential to prevent burnout.
Furthermore, make time for activities that bring you joy. A well-balanced lifestyle, accompanied by a strong community, can foster lasting mental wellness.
Don't hesitate to seek professional help if you're facing challenges. Remember, taking care of your mental health is not a sign of weakness but rather a important step towards living a happy life.
